Lowcountry’s largest business expo joins with area job creator

When the City of North Charleston introduced the North Charleston Business Expo in 2015, the goal was to help businesses collaborate and grow.  After a successful inaugural run, the Business Expo has expanded, joining with Mercedes-Benz Vans, LLC and Charleston County to offer targeted resources for businesses and employment seekers.  In addition, exhibitor participants have increased to 200.

Set for Thursday, April 21, 2016 at the Charleston Area Convention Center, the Business Expo will run from 11:00 am to 4:00 pm, followed by a networking reception from 4:30 pm – 6:30 pm.  Admission, parking, and Wi-Fi are all free.

Prior to the Business Expo, Mercedes-Benz Vans (MBV) will host an exclusive Job Fair from 9:00 am – 11:00 am.  In March 2015, Mercedes-Benz Vans announced an investment of half a billion dollars in the North Charleston community with the anticipation of creating 1,300 new jobs, in addition to the current production team which reassembles Sprinter and Metris vans shipped from Europe.  The new production plant will supply the North American market with the next-generation Sprinter. MBV is looking for a variety of Specialists now, and will look to hire Shop Floor team members in late 2017.

“Mercedes-Benz Vans, LLC values our partnership with the City of North Charleston and its efforts to promote economic development in the area,” said MBV President and CEO Michael Balke. “Our facility continues to grow and create career paths and fosters community relationships in the Lowcountry.”

Michael Balke of Mercedes-Benz Vans, LLC is the Expo’s keynote speaker (12:30pm) and will provide insight into the company’s North Charleston facility, its ongoing expansion project and the role of Mercedes-Benz Vans, LLC in the local North Charleston Business community.

New this year, Charleston County’s Contacts to Contracts forum will be underway at the 2016 North Charleston Business Expo.  Charleston County provides a platform for small businesses to showcase their goods and services to local, state, and federal contracting and procurement agents, such as the City of North Charleston, Charleston County Government, SPAWAR, and GSA Federal Acquisition Service.  In addition, at no charge to participants, business resource organizations will be on-hand, and include, Charleston Local Development Corporation, S.C.O.R.E., SC Women’s Business Center, US Small Business Administration, and the Small Business Development Center.
